Acoustic guiding and subwavelength imaging with sharp bending by sonic crystal

摘要

A sharp bending scheme for the self-collimation of acoustic waves is proposed by simply truncating the sonic crystals. An all-angle and wide-band 90 degrees-bending wave guide is demonstrated with nearly perfect transmissions for Gaussian beams at a wide range of incident angles. A 90 degrees-bended imaging for a point source with a subwavelength resolution of 0.37 lambda(0) is also realized by the proposed structure. These results will find applicability in the manipulation of acoustic waves by sonic crystals.
